The vmxvcp-17.1r1.8-domestic-vcp is the Control Plane (vCP) component of the Juniper vMX virtual router bundle. Download Information
Official downloads require a Juniper Support account with a valid service contract.
Official Portal: You can find the relevant software packages on the Juniper Support Downloads page. Search for "vMX" and select version 17.1R1.
Package Contents: The vmx-bundle-17.1R1.8.tgz typically contains the necessary .qcow2 or .img files for both the vCP (Control Plane) and vFP (Forwarding Plane). Feature Overview: Juniper vMX Control Plane (vCP)
The vCP is a virtualized version of the Junos OS, specifically designed to run on KVM-based hypervisors like EVE-NG or GNS3.
Junos OS Consistency: Runs the same Junos OS binary as physical MX Series routers, ensuring feature parity for routing protocols (BGP, OSPF, IS-IS, etc.).
Management & Configuration: Provides the Command Line Interface (CLI) for configuration, SNMP management, and system logging. Virtual Control Plane Architecture:
Resources: Typically requires 1024 MB RAM and 1 vCPU to run smoothly in a lab environment.
Image Components: In platforms like EVE-NG, it requires multiple images mapped as virtio disks (e.g., junos-vmx-x86-64-17.1R1.8.qcow2 as virtioa.qcow2, vmxhdd.img as virtiob.qcow2).
Orchestration: Pairs with the vFP (Virtual Forwarding Plane) to handle actual data packet processing, while the vCP handles the routing table and decision-making logic.
Lab Compatibility: Widely used in network design and certification training (JNCIA, JNCIS, JNCIP, JNCIE) due to its full-featured carrier-grade routing stack. Juniper vMX 16.X, 17.X - - EVE-NG
The vmxvcp-17.1r1.8-domestic-vcp file is a specific software image for the Juniper Networks vMX (Virtual MX Series) router, specifically the Virtual Control Plane (VCP) component.
Below is a draft of content organized for technical documentation, a software repository, or an internal knowledge base. Juniper vMX Virtual Control Plane (VCP) - Version 17.1R1.8 Overview
This package contains the Virtual Control Plane (VCP) image for the Juniper Networks vMX, a carrier-grade virtual router. Version 17.1R1.8-domestic is designed for high-performance routing, switching, and security functions within virtualized environments such as VMware ESXi, KVM, or cloud platforms. Filename: vmxvcp-17.1r1.8-domestic-vcp Version: 17.1R1.8
Release Type: Domestic (Standard encryption levels for North American/Global use) Component: Virtual Control Plane (VCP) Key Features in 17.1R1.8
Junos OS Stability: Provides the core routing intelligence and management interface for the vMX.
Control Plane Scaling: Supports advanced routing protocols including BGP, OSPF, ISIS, and MPLS.
Flexible Deployment: Optimized for integration with the Virtual Forwarding Plane (VFP) to simulate physical MX Series hardware. System Requirements
To ensure stable operation of the VCP, the following minimum virtual resources are recommended: vCPU: 1-2 Cores RAM: 2 GB - 4 GB (Depending on routing table size) Disk Space: 16 GB or higher Hypervisors: Ubuntu KVM, CentOS KVM, VMware ESXi 5.5/6.0+ Installation Brief
Environment Setup: Ensure your hypervisor is configured with the necessary bridges for management and internal communication between VCP and VFP.
Image Deployment: Import the .qcow2 or .vmdk file into your virtualization environment.
Connectivity: Link the VCP to the VFP via the internal br-int (or equivalent) bridge to allow the control plane to communicate with the forwarding engine.
Initial Configuration: Access the console via Telnet or SSH to perform the initial cli setup and root password assignment. Important Notes
Licensing: While the software can be downloaded for lab environments, a valid Juniper license is required for production throughput and advanced feature sets.
Compatibility: Ensure your VFP image matches the 17.1R1.8 versioning to prevent communication mismatches between the planes.
Juniper vMX vCP 17.1R1.8-domestic-vcp: Guide to Download and Setup vmxvcp-17.1r1.8-domestic-vcp download
The vmxvcp-17.1r1.8-domestic-vcp file refers to the Virtual Control Plane (vCP) image for the Juniper vMX virtual router, specifically version 17.1R1.8. This version is a carrier-grade virtual MX Series router designed to run on x86 servers, providing the full feature set of the Junos operating system in a virtualized environment. Official Download and Legal Access
To download the official image, you must use the Juniper Support Download Page . Access typically requires: Juniper Account: You must be a registered user.
Entitlement: A valid support contract or specific software evaluation access is usually necessary to download production images.
Trial Option: Juniper offers a 60-day free trial for the vMX for evaluation purposes. Image Structure and Bundle Content
The vmxvcp-17.1R1.8-domestic-vcp image is often part of a larger bundle, typically named vmx-bundle-17.1R1.8.tgz. When unzipped, this bundle contains several critical files needed for a complete installation:
junos-vmx-x86-64-17.1R1.8.qcow2: The primary Junos OS image. vmxhdd.img: The virtual hard disk image.
metadata-usb-re.img: Metadata required for the routing engine.
vFPC-*.img: The Virtual Forwarding Plane (vFP) image, which must be paired with the vCP to handle packet forwarding. Installation in Network Emulators
Network architects frequently use this specific version in lab environments like EVE-NG and GNS3. 1. EVE-NG Setup
For EVE-NG , images must be renamed and placed in specific directories:
Create a directory: /opt/unetlab/addons/qemu/vmxvcp-17.1R1.8-domestic-VCP/. Rename and copy files: junos-vmx-x86-64-17.1R1.8.qcow2 becomes virtioa.qcow2. vmxhdd.img becomes virtiob.qcow2. metadata-usb-re.img becomes virtioc.qcow2.
Run the fix permissions command: /opt/unetlab/wrappers/unl_wrapper -a fixpermissions. 2. GNS3 Setup
In the GNS3 Marketplace , the vCP appliance requires at least 1024 MB of RAM. The default login for this version is root with no password. System Requirements
RAM: Minimum 1GB for the vCP; the paired vFP typically requires 4GB or more.
CPU: x86-based architecture with virtualization support (Intel VT-x or AMD-V).
Interfaces: The vCP uses fxp0 for management and em1 to connect to the forwarding plane. Juniper vMX 16.X, 17.X - - EVE-NG
To download and set up the vmxvcp-17.1r1.8-domestic-vcp (Juniper vMX Virtual Control Plane), you generally need a Juniper Networks account with an active support contract or an evaluation entitlement. 1. Download Instructions
The specific file you are looking for is typically part of the vMX Software Bundle. Official Portal: Visit the Juniper Support Downloads page.
Product Selection: Search for "vMX" and select the vMX Software product.
Version Selection: Filter for version 17.1R1 to find the vmx-bundle-17.1R1.8.tgz package.
Free Trial Option: If you do not have a paid contract, you can request a 60-day vMX Trial to gain download access. 2. File Extraction
Once the bundle is downloaded, you must extract the VCP image: Extract the bundle: tar xvf vmx-bundle-17.1R1.8.tgz.
Locate the VCP image: Navigate to the vmx-17.1R1.8/images/ directory. Identify key files: Control Plane (vCP): junos-vmx-x86-64-17.1R1.8.qcow2. Hard Disk (vCP): vmxhdd.img. Metadata: metadata-usb-re.img. 3. Deployment Guide (EVE-NG / GNS3)
Most users seek this specific image for network simulation environments like EVE-NG.
Create Directory: Create a folder named vmxvcp-17.1R1.8-domestic-VCP in your lab's QEMU directory (e.g., /opt/unetlab/addons/qemu/). The vmxvcp-17
Rename and Copy: Copy the extracted files into this folder and rename them as required by the emulator: junos-vmx-x86-64-17.1R1.8.qcow2 →right arrow virtioa.qcow2. vmxhdd.img →right arrow virtiob.qcow2. metadata-usb-re.img →right arrow virtioc.qcow2.
Fix Permissions: Run the permission fix script (e.g., /opt/unetlab/wrappers/unl_wrapper -a fixpermissions). Downloads - Juniper Support
🚀 Level Up Your Networking Lab with Juniper vMX 17.1R1.8!
Are you still relying on basic simulations, or are you ready to run a full-featured virtual router in your lab? 🌐
I just finished setting up the Juniper vMX Control Plane (VCP) version 17.1R1.8-domestic, and the flexibility it offers for testing Junos OS features is a game-changer. Whether you are prepping for your JNCIE or just want to test complex BGP/MPLS configurations, this is the way to go. Why vMX 17.1R1.8?
Control & Forwarding Separation: Using the VCP (Control Plane) alongside the VFP (Forwarding Plane) gives you a realistic look at how high-end MX-series hardware actually behaves.
Platform Flexibility: It’s rock-solid on both EVE-NG and GNS3, making it easy to integrate into your existing topologies.
Feature Rich: From advanced routing protocols to full Junos CLI access, it’s like having a physical router without the rack space or power bill.
Pro-Tip for EVE-NG Users:Make sure you follow the naming convention strictly! For this version, your folder should be named:mkdir /opt/unetlab/addons/qemu/vmxvcp-17.1R1.8-domestic-VCP.
Don’t forget to fix permissions using the /opt/unetlab/wrappers/unl_wrapper -a fixpermissions command after uploading your .qcow2 images.
Where to find it?Check the official Juniper Support Portal or community marketplaces like the GNS3 Appliance Store for the latest appliance templates.
What’s the most complex topology you’ve built with vMX? Let’s talk networking in the comments! 👇
#JuniperNetworks #Junos #Networking #NetworkAutomation #EVENG #GNS3 #HomeLab #vMX Juniper vMX 16.X, 17.X - - EVE-NG
To download the vmxvcp-17.1r1.8-domestic-vcp (Juniper vMX Virtual Control Plane) image, you typically need to obtain the official bundle from Juniper's website or use specific community resources if you are setting up a lab environment like EVE-NG or GNS3. 1. Official Download (Juniper Networks)
The most secure way to download this specific version is through the Juniper Support Portal.
Requirements: You must have a valid Juniper User Account and, in most cases, an active Service Contract to access the software images.
Search Term: Look for "vMX" and select version 17.1R1. You will likely download a bundle (e.g., vmx-bundle-17.1R1.8.tgz), which contains the VCP and VFP components. 2. Lab Implementation (EVE-NG / GNS3)
If you already have the bundle and need to prepare it for a virtual lab, follow these common naming conventions and setup steps found in community guides like EVE-NG Documentation:
Folder Naming: Create a directory specifically for this version:/opt/unetlab/addons/qemu/vmxvcp-17.1R1.8-domestic-VCP/
File Mapping: Within that folder, you must rename the extracted images for the emulator to recognize them: junos-vmx-x86-64-17.1R1.8.qcow2 →right arrow virtioa.qcow2 vmxhdd.img →right arrow virtiob.qcow2 metadata-usb-re.img →right arrow virtioc.qcow2 3. Quick Reference Specs Minimum RAM vCP (Control Plane) 1024 MB - 2048 MB Runs Junos OS and routing protocols. vFP (Forwarding Plane) Handles packet forwarding (PFE).
Note: Be cautious of unofficial "mirror" links found on forums or file-sharing sites, as these may contain corrupted files or unauthorized versions. Always prioritize the Juniper vMX Datasheet for compatibility and hardware requirements.
The vmxvcp-17.1r1.8-domestic-vcp refers to the Virtual Control Plane (vCP) component of the Juniper Networks vMX virtual router running Junos OS version 17.1R1.8. In a vMX deployment, this VM handles the control functions (like routing protocols), while the Virtual Forwarding Plane (vFP) manages traffic processing. Software Overview
Version Specifics: The 17.1R1.8 release is a mature version of Junos OS often used in legacy labs and specific stable production environments.
Domestic vs. Export: The "domestic" tag historically indicated a version with full strong encryption capabilities, though modern Juniper policy often makes these available worldwide subject to standard export laws.
Resource Requirements: For standard performance, the vCP typically requires 2GB of RAM and 1 vCPU. Official Download and Access Check version: vcp-cli system version
To legally obtain vMX software, you must have a valid Juniper Support account and appropriate software entitlements. Juniper vMX 16.X, 17.X - - EVE-NG
Table_title: This guide is based on version: Table_content: header: | EVE Image Folderame | Downloaded Filename | Version | row: |
The file vmxvcp-17.1r1.8-domestic-vcp refers to the Virtual Control Plane (VCP) component of the Juniper vMX virtual router, specifically version 17.1R1.8. Technical Overview: Juniper vMX 17.1R1.8
The Juniper vMX is a carrier-grade virtual router that separates the control plane from the forwarding plane to optimize performance in virtualized environments like EVE-NG, GNS3, or VMware ESXi.
Virtual Control Plane (VCP): Runs the Junos OS and handles routing protocols and system management.
Virtual Forwarding Plane (VFP): Handles packet processing and forwarding.
Minimum Resource Requirements: The VCP typically requires at least 1 GB of vRAM to operate within simulation environments. File Details & Management Characteristic Full Version 17.1R1.8-domestic Platform Compatibility EVE-NG, GNS3, PNETLab, VMware ESXi Standard Filename
vmx-bundle 17.1R1.8.tgz (Bundle) or vcp_17.1R1.8-disk1.vmdk (Virtual Disk) Directory Format
In EVE-NG, the folder must be named exactly vmxvcp-17.1R1.8-domestic-VCP. Download and Installation Procedures
Official Source: The most secure method is to download the image directly from the Juniper Support Portal using a valid service contract.
Simulation Community: Platforms like GNS3 Marketplace provide appliance files (.gns3a) that automate the setup, though they do not host the actual proprietary image files. Lab Deployment (EVE-NG): Upload the image via SFTP tools like WinSCP or FileZilla.
Create the required directory structure: /opt/unetlab/addons/qemu/vmxvcp-17.1R1.8-domestic-VCP/.
Rename the virtual disk to virtioa.qcow2 if necessary for the hypervisor to recognize it.
Fix permissions using the standard EVE-NG command: /opt/unetlab/wrappers/unl_wrapper -a fixpermissions.
Caution: Be wary of unofficial download links (e.g., Google Drive or third-party mirrors), as these may contain altered code or lack necessary licenses.
vcp-cli system version
Expected output: 17.1r1.8-domesticvcp-cli crypto status
(End of guide.)
functions.RelatedSearchTerms("suggestions":["suggestion":"vmxvcp-17.1r1.8 download","score":0.9,"suggestion":"vmxvcp 17.1r1.8 domestic vcp checksum","score":0.7,"suggestion":"vmxvcp installation guide Ubuntu","score":0.7])
Q1: Can I use the "domestic" build outside its intended country?
A: Technically yes, but you may violate licensing terms and lose support. Also, certain cryptographic functions may be throttled.
Q2: Is vmxvcp-17.1r1.8-domestic-vcp free?
A: No. This is enterprise software. A valid subscription or perpetual license is required.
Q3: What is the difference between "domestic" and "international" VCP builds?
A: Domestic builds have region-specific encryption, compliance modules, and sometimes different APIs for local cloud integration.
Q4: How do I roll back if the new version breaks?
A: Restore from the pre-upgrade snapshot or use the built-in rollback command: vcp-cli rollback --version 17.1r1.7.
Q5: Where can I find official release notes?
A: Search the domestic knowledge base for "VCP-17.1r1.8 Release Notes" (requires login).
The filename structure vmxvcp tells us exactly what this image is intended for.
The Juniper vMX architecture splits the router into two distinct parts:
This specific file, vmxvcp, is the "brain." It is a Virtualized Control Plane image. Why is this interesting? Because downloading this suggests you are building a disaggregated setup. You aren't just spinning up a generic VM; you are emulating the actual hardware separation of Juniper’s MX Series routers (like the MPC/MIC separation).
| Component | Minimum Requirement | |-----------|----------------------| | ESXi Host | 7.0 Update 3 or newer | | vCenter Server | 7.0.3 or 8.0 | | CPU | x86_64 with VT-x/AMD-V (or domestic equivalent) | | RAM for VCP | 16 GB minimum (32 GB recommended) | | Disk Space | 120 GB for installation + logs |